This method returns the cosine of 1 number. This cosine method returns the value between -1 and 1, which represents the cosine of the Angle.
grammar


Math.cos( x ) ;

Here is the details of the parameters:

x: One number.

The return value:

Returns the cosine of a number.
Example:


<html>
<head>
<title>JavaScript Math cos() Method</title>
</head>
<body>
<script type="text/javascript">

var value = Math.cos(90);
document.write("First Test Value : " + value ); 
 
var value = Math.cos(30);
document.write("<br />Second Test Value : " + value ); 

var value = Math.cos(-1);
document.write("<br />Third Test Value : " + value ); 

var value = Math.cos(2*Math.PI);
document.write("<br />Fourth Test Value : " + value ); 
</script>
</body>
</html>

This will produce the following results:


First Test Value : -0.4480736161291701
Second Test Value : 0.15425144988758405
Third Test Value : 0.5403023058681398
Fourth Test Value : 1
